How To Fix FTR_TRES079 - 'Effective from' must be after start of term


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: FTR_TRES -

  • Message number: 079

  • Message text: 'Effective from' must be after start of term

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message FTR_TRES079 - 'Effective from' must be after start of term ?

    The SAP error message FTR_TRES079, which states "'Effective from' must be after start of term," typically occurs in the context of financial transactions or contract management within the SAP system, particularly when dealing with financial instruments or treasury management.

    Cause:

    This error arises when you are trying to set an effective date for a transaction or a change that is earlier than the start date of the term associated with that transaction. In other words, the system is enforcing a rule that the effective date must be later than the defined start date of the term for the financial instrument or contract.

    Solution:

    To resolve this error, you should:

    1. Check the Dates: Review the effective date you are trying to set and compare it with the start date of the term. Ensure that the effective date is indeed after the start date.

    2. Adjust the Effective Date: If the effective date is incorrect, modify it to a date that is after the start date of the term.

    3. Review Term Settings: If you believe the dates are correct, check the settings of the term itself. Ensure that the start date of the term is set correctly and that it aligns with your intended effective date.
